         <title>Missing work checklist</title>
         <author></author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/elcoelho2/nzu0xfh8kegkpuyp/wish/597944626</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>sheryl - i created a Google Sheet and did a checklist for missing work (no evaluation or feedback, just a checklist) and shared the link with parents and students; this kept them accountable and I didn't have to keep sending missing work notifications; told parents if they did not receive notification of missing work from Classroom but the assignment was checked as "NOT DONE", they should ask child to see assignment because some figured out that they could turn in blank assignment and it counted as "Turned In"</div>]]></description>

         <title>Megan: Challenge of Balancing Essential Standards vs passion learning &amp; student choice</title>
         <author></author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/elcoelho2/nzu0xfh8kegkpuyp/wish/597949255</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>I noticed that when we moved sort of lock step in DL to address our chosen essential curriculum, it squeezed out all my studentsʻ passion projects.  Their passion and curiosity is often the key to motivation. When Iʻm looking at the high kids who disengaged because they already had their grades, the passion and curiosity is a vital connection to maintain engagement.  In the hybrid model, there does need to be room for student choice for projects and learning, not just from a teacher created menu.  Iʻm worried about  time to build those choices in even as we are eliminating "fluff" from what we usually teach.</div>]]></description>
